
COTTO BEGINS TRAINING CAMP AT WILDCARD

Reigning WBC Middleweight World Champion Miguel Cotto who has a record of 40-4 with 33 knockouts, has arrived in Los Angeles to begin training camp at the Wild Card Boxing Club with Hall of Fame trainer Freddie Roach ahead of his showdown against former WBC and WBA Super Welterweight World Champion Saul ?Canelo? Alvarez (45-1-1, 32 KOs) at the Mandalay Bay Events Center in Las Vegas on November 21.
The WBC website reported on what Cotto and Roach had to say about the start of camp:
MIGUEL COTTO: WBC, Ring Magazine and Lineal Middleweight World Champion said ?I am more than ready to get to work and am fully confident that the plan Freddie Roach has in place for our team is going to ensure that I am prepared to lock in this victory on November 21.?
On the other hand Hall of Fame Trainer, Seven-Time Trainer of the Year Award Winner and Trainer of Miguel Cotto remarked about the energy at the Wild Card Gym where four of the top fighters from the famed ALA Gym in the Philippines headed by WBO light flyweight champion Donnie ?Ahas? Nietes who is scheduled to spar with two division world champion Brian Viloria among others.
Roach remarked ?The energy at Wild Card is at an all-time high. Miguel is one of the hardest working men I know and he did not waste any time getting into the ring with me. I know that we have the tools we need for a successful training camp that will put Miguel in the best position possible to beat Canelo.?
